Rule 8.2. Time Limits
<The time period of March 18, 2020 through Nov. 1, 2020 is excluded from calculation of time under this rule, by Administrative Order No. 2020-143.>
(c) New Trial. A trial ordered after a mistrial or the granting of a new trial must begin no later than 60 days after entry of the court's order. A trial ordered upon an appellate court's reversal of a judgment must begin no later than 90 days after the appellate court issues its mandate. A new trial ordered by a state court under Rule 32 or a federal court under collateral review must begin no later than 90 days after entry of the court's order.
